Rep. Lynn Woolsey (D-Calif.) confirmed Monday evening that she's retiring next year.
Speaking to reporters at her California home, Woolsey, 73, cited her age as one of the reasons.
"You don't have to stay there till you die," she joked, when asked why she was leaving Congress, according to the Marin Indpendent Journal.
